Medical Device Cyber Security Analyst Intermediate

Virginia, Medicalcenter, 23630 Medicalcenter USA

Vacancy expired!

Maintain application accesses for Information Systems supported by Computing Services. Maintains data security tables and files for control access to production and test applications. At this level the individual has in-depth knowledge and is solving more complex problems with minimal guidance. The individual can work independently and may be a resource for lower level or newer team members.

The preferred candidate will:• Stay current with medical device cybersecurity trends and best practices.• Review and collaborate on medical device IT risk assessments and works to mitigate identified risks. • Collaborate with other departments to implement networked healthcare technology in a way that balances security and availability for patient care.• Ensure integrity of cybersecurity-related data in medical equipment inventory.• Identify and implement vendor-recommended patching and update schedules.• Implement and audit vendor remote access to healthcare technology systems. • Perform routine log audits of medical devices and systems.• Monitor for vulnerability disclosures and identify actions to mitigate risk. • Serve as an internal resource for healthcare technology implementation projects. • Recommend improvements to medical device cybersecurity policies and procedures. • Provide excellent customer service to clinical users of healthcare technology.

  • Maintains data security tables and files for control access to production and test applications.
  • Access Request Forms are processed within 24 hours of receipt and customer is notified of access facilitated. VPN Request Forms are processed within 24 hours of receipt and customer is notified of access facilitated. Access information is recorded within 24 hours of facilitating user access.
  • Reviews customer access to computerized applications.
  • Access review lists for all application users are generated for supervisors to review and correct annually. Termination reports are reviewed weekly to remove application access for all terminated employees. Account inactivity is reviewed monthly to delete inactive accounts with >120 days since the last password change.
  • Provides customer support reconciling access issues both on the job and scheduled on-call.
  • Application access issues for customer are resolved in 30 minutes 90% of the time. Application password issues for customers are resolved in 30 minutes 90% of the time. VPN access issues for customers are resolved in 30 minutes 90% of the time.
  • In addition to the above job responsibilities, other duties may be assigned.
